age 82, from Allegan, passed away Thursday, December 18, 2014 in Kalamazoo, Michigan. He was born August 11, 1932 in Kalamazoo, Michigan, the son of Lawrence and Freida (Bloxon) Hall. Robert liked to garden and shared the plentiful vegetables that he grew with friends and family. He enjoyed woodworking, and had a knack for building birdhouses. He always took time to fill the bird feeders and is remembered as often saying, "need to feed God's birdies." During the summer he would spend a lot of time at the family cottage, fishing and patrolling the lake on his pontoon. In general, he enjoyed putzing around on his hobby farm and helping his kids with projects at their homes. Robert is survived by his children: Greg Hall, Carol (Chris) Wiley, Mike (Janet Patterson) Hall, Patrick Hall; his granddaughter Jennie; and his sister Colleen Stapert. He is preceded in death by his parents and his beloved wife of 56 years, Connie.
